Overview

The French National Guard had defended Paris during the Franco-Prussian War, and working-class radicalism grew among its soldiers. The Commune established a system of free education, abolished the death penalty, and promoted the rights of women. The Commune also established a system of worker self-management. The Commune's economic policies were influenced by the ideas of Pierre-Joseph Proudhon and Karl Marx. The Commune inspired socialist and anarchist movements across Europe and played a key role in the development of the modern labor movement. The Commune's influence can be seen in the Russian Revolution and the Spanish Civil War.
